Latest Patents
Wu has a notable patent titled "Polyester Film and Method of Fabricating the Same." This patent describes a unique polyester film that includes a combination of a first polyester and a second polyester. The innovative aspect lies in the specific weight ratio of the first polyester to the second polyester, which ranges from 1:1 to 1:3. Additionally, the properties of the polyesters are defined by their glass transition temperatures, with the first polyester exceeding 140°C and the second polyester being below that temperature. This advancement facilitates improved material performance for practical uses.
